ISO/IEC 17025:2017 ensures that laboratories are able to produce valid, accurate, and reliable testing and calibration results. For laboratories to maintain ISO/IEC 17025 accreditation, they must demonstrate consistent quality and adherence to best practices. Internal audits serve as a vital tool in assessing whether a laboratory’s processes align with the established quality management standards, helping to identify areas for improvement and ensuring compliance with the latest industry regulations.
